Japanese film “Oooku” has just selected Arashi’s song “Dear Snow” to be the theme song for the film. This is not surprising due to the main actor in the film being Arashi’s own Ninomiya Kazunari, but is great news for Arashi fans none the less.
The film is about an alternate universe Japan in the Edo era where all of the male population is affected with a mysterious disease that forces the society to become matriarchal. Based on the manga of the same name, it draws upon aspects of gender role reversals to make a stunning semi-historical drama. Nino will be starring opposite female lead Kou Shibasaki.
At the present time no more details about “Dear Snow” being in the film are known. Arashi’s new album “Boku no Miteiru Fuukei” will be released on August 4th, but “Dear Snow” is not confirmed as a track on the album at this time.
